Employment at Casco Development

For 25 years, Casco Development has been a leading developer of labor tracking and shop floor data collection and control software with offices overlooking Casco Bay in Portland, Maine. Together, we work hard to help our customers achieve their goals. We value this commitment to our customers as well as innovative thinking, speed and efficiency, and a dedication to learning and growing both as individual contributors and a company.

Part-Time (Flexible) Software Sales Rep

Under the direction of the Marketing Manager, the Sales Rep will be responsible for calling and qualifying Website visitors who express an interest in learning more about our manufacturing software system.  

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

Most of your time will be spent calling leads. When not on the phone, you will be researching companies and updating our contact management software, Microsoft CRM. Updates will include comments and results from your outbound calls and/or new contact information. Other responsibilities include:

  • Efficiently research companies and uncover contact information
  • Adhere to call program and reach necessary contacts
  • Take meticulous notes during calls and log all call histories in CRM
  • Develop a clear and concise understanding of prospects’ business and technical requirements via the phone and use this information to help position Casco’s offerings
  • Find qualified suspects and prospects for sales group
  • Qualify prospects and schedule follow-up calls for sales group
  • Overcome objections and effectively communicate Casco’s value propositions to key decision makers regarding the ShopVue manufacturing software
  • Achieve quarterly lead generation goals set by sales and marketing management

REQUIRED SKILLS

  • Experienced with customer service, inbound/outbound telesales or market development and proficient at gathering information over the phone.
  • Excited by learning new technologies/software and posses the ability to quickly learn Casco’s product offerings and the competitive landscape
  • Persistent, aggressive, resourceful and possess a high level of professionalism with strong communication skills

BENEFITS

  • Flexible schedule 15-30 hours per week.
  • Hourly wage plus generous commissions and bonsues for hitting goals.
  • Opportunity for advancement for the right person.
  • Relaxed waterfront location in Portland with free parking.

Manufacturing Software Project Consultant

As a Project Consultant, you will use our proven Rapid Rollout methodology to lead client and internal teams over a 12-16 week software implementation.  With an in-depth understanding of our ShopVue system’s capabilities and client requirements, you will blueprint the ideal configuration and any customizations, if necessary. You will build and test the client’s system, conduct a conference room pilot and, finally, be on-site to oversee the go-live conversion.

Specific requirements include:

  • 3+ years implementing large-scale business applications, preferably in manufacturing
  • Fluency in systems analysis
  • Ability to quickly and concisely describe complex problems using the appropriate professional tool
  • Solid understanding of database concepts and ability to write complex SQL queries
  • Demonstrated ability to effectively communicate with C-level management. 
  • Willingness to travel up to 33% of the year 
  •  Four-year degree
